This is a walker's paradise!
Greenery, a stream, little bridges- it's perfect for those IG worthy backdrops and photo ops !
There's a playing area for children and ample ducks in the nearby streams to feed and play with .
Your furry friends will love the open space to play catch and there are enough shady trees for those afternoon picnics and brunches .
Situated in the heart of the town the park is barely 10 min walk from the railway station.
There are multiple entry gates into the park and entry is free.

Lovely park, right between Hebden Bridge train station and the centre of the village. Football field. Skate / Scooter park. Ice-cream shop. Canal walk. Benches.
